AMEC is a focused supplier of high-value consultancy, engineering and project management services to the world's oil and gas, minerals and metals, clean energy, water and environmental sectors. Our environmental business in the UK forms part of a global Environment & Infrastructure division with 7,000 employees around the world.

In order to satisfy a predicted increase in workload in the water treatment and waste sectors, both within the UK and globally, the process team within the North East of England requires additional process engineering resources to help satisfy demand.

The type of work undertaken is extremely varied and our client list includes multinational oil and petrochemical companies, major waste contractors and PFI consortia plus a number of well established UK water companies.  Current projects include: -

 

  • FEED level studies relating to produced water treatment from oil refineries and tank depots within the Middle East;
  • Process design of a number of solid waste treatment facilities;
  • Treatment of leachate from a number of landfill sites using conventional and novel treatment processes;
  • Technical adviser and Independent Certifier to major EfW contracts;
  • Design frameworks for a number of UK based water companies.


The North East based process engineering team has a 20-year track record in delivering high profile and challenging water treatment projects, gained from the treatment of industrial waste waters from some of the UK's largest industrial petrochemical facilities such as the Teesside (Wilton) and Scotland (Grangemouth) to name but two.
